Centos Linux 创建 删除SWAP虚拟内存 交换分区
SWAP分区就是Linux下的虚拟内存分区,它的作用是在物理内存使用完之后将磁盘空间SWAP分区虚拟成内存来使用,如果服务器内存比较小可以创建SWAP分区解决服务器繁忙时段资源耗尽的问题。
需要注意的是虽然这个SWAP分区能够作为“虚拟”的内存,但它的速度比物理内存可是慢多了,所以如果你的服务器比较繁忙,物理内存持续属于耗尽的情况,并不能寄厚望于SWAP,最好的办法仍然是加大物理内存,SWAP分区只是临时的解决办法。
添加SWAP虚拟内存交换分区
查看是否有SWAP:
free –h
Swap: 0 0 0 表示系统没Swap分区
创建一个2G的交换分区:
dd if=/dev/zero of=/data/cfswap bs=1024 count=2097152
执行完毕 使用 mkswap 命令来设置交换分区:
mkswap /data/cfswap
使用swapon启用交换分区:
swapon /data/cfswap
使用vim /etc/fstab 编辑fstab文件尾部添加以下代码 设置开机自动挂载
/data/cfswap swap swap defaults 0 0
删除添加SWAP虚拟内存交换分区
首先禁用正在使用的虚拟内存交换分区
swapoff /data/cfswap
编辑fstab文件
vim /etc/fstab
删除我们之前添加的内容
/data/cfswap swap swap defaults 0 0
删除文件
rm /data/cfswap
© 版权声明
转载请注明来自白芸资源网以及原文地址。
本站不敢保证内容的可靠性,内容仅供小范围学习与参考,禁止用于商业、盈利或其它非法用途以及大范围传播,您需在学习与参考完毕后从您的个人存储空间彻底删除,因您滥用而造成的损失本站不承担法律责任。
本站部分内容可能源于互联网,版权争议与本站无关,如有侵权可联系站长处理,敬请谅解!
请您合法使用本站资源。
THE END